Medicaid fraud can take many forms, including billing for services or supplies that were not provided, providing unnecessary or inferior services or supplies, billing for a higher level of service than was provided, and misrepresenting the diagnosis or treatment of a patient to receive higher reimbursement. Individuals, such as healthcare providers or beneficiaries, and organizations, such as hospitals, clinics, or nursing homes, can commit Medicaid fraud.

Medicaid is a federal and state-funded healthcare program that provides medical assistance to low-income individuals, families, and individuals with disabilities. It is designed to help cover the cost of medical care for those who may not be able to afford private health insurance. Medicaid fraud is the intentional act of submitting false or fraudulent claims to the Medicaid program for payment.
n New York City, Medicaid fraud can be considered a felony offense. The specific penalties for Medicaid fraud depend on the amount of money involved in the fraudulent activity and the severity of the fraud. In cases involving large amounts of money, the penalties may be even more severe. Medicaid fraud consequences for healthcare providers can range from huge fines or loss of licensure to the prohibition of accepting Medicaid payments or prison time. Recipients accused of Medicaid fraud can face criminal prosecution and repayment of hefty sums of money to the government.
